Termales Ambiaku
Termales Ambiaku is in Colón, Putumayo Department, and is located on Carrera 12. Termales Ambiaku is situated nearby to Ambiaku Hot Springs, as well as near the town Colón.- Opening hours: 7:00 AM—6:00 PM
- Type: Tourist attraction
- Address: Número 19 Carrera 12

Sibundoy
Town
Sibundoy is a town and municipality in the Putumayo Department of the Republic of Colombia. The town existed well before the Spanish came in 1534. The Inca, under Huayna Cápac, conquered the local Kamëntsá people in 1492 and established a Quechua-speaking settlement; their descendants are the modern Inga people. Sibundoy is situated 7 km east of Termales Ambiaku.
